About the company
SDI Group plc, a company established in 2007 and based in Cambridge, United Kingdom (operating under its current name since November 2019, previously Scientific Digital Imaging plc), specializes in the creation and supply of scientific and technological instrumentation. Their core focus lies in products built upon digital imaging principles, serving customers across the UK, continental Europe, the United States, Asia, and other international markets. The company's operations are structured into two main divisions: Digital Imaging and Sensors & Control.
